Finance committee advances multiple substitutes, approves event and procurement amendments
Summary
The committee adopted substitutes to extend a risk-management contract, created the mayor's 'Office of One Atlanta', approved event-related ordinances and advanced several procurement and refund resolutions; vote tallies and dollar amounts were read into the record.
The Finance Executive Committee handled a long legislative calendar on Nov. 12, taking votes on multiple substitutes, ordinances and resolutions that the committee will forward to the full council or place on future agendas.
Key actions taken:
